# See the License for the specific language governing permissions and
# limitations under the License.
# ==================================================================================
-FROM python:3.7-alpine
+FROM python:3.8-alpine
# sdl uses hiredis which needs gcc
RUN apk update && apk add gcc musl-dev
:depth: 3
:local:
+[0.4.1] - 3/17/2020
+-------------------
+::
+
+ * Switch tox to use py38
+ * switch to latest builders
+
+
[0.4.0] - 3/13/2020
-------------------
::
# See the License for the specific language governing permissions and
# limitations under the License.
# ==================================================================================
-FROM python:3.7-alpine
+FROM python:3.8-alpine
# RMR setup
RUN mkdir -p /opt/route/
COPY test_route.rt /opt/route/test_route.rt
-COPY --from=nexus3.o-ran-sc.org:10004/bldr-alpine3-go:1-rmr1.13.1 /usr/local/lib64/libnng.so /usr/local/lib64/libnng.so
-COPY --from=nexus3.o-ran-sc.org:10004/bldr-alpine3-go:1-rmr1.13.1 /usr/local/lib64/librmr_nng.so /usr/local/lib64/librmr_nng.so
+COPY --from=nexus3.o-ran-sc.org:10004/bldr-alpine3-go:2-rmr1.13.1 /usr/local/lib64/libnng.so /usr/local/lib64/libnng.so
+COPY --from=nexus3.o-ran-sc.org:10004/bldr-alpine3-go:2-rmr1.13.1 /usr/local/lib64/librmr_nng.so /usr/local/lib64/librmr_nng.so
ENV LD_LIBRARY_PATH /usr/local/lib/:/usr/local/lib64
ENV RMR_SEED_RT /opt/route/test_route.rt
# See the License for the specific language governing permissions and
# limitations under the License.
# ==================================================================================
-FROM python:3.7-alpine
+FROM python:3.8-alpine
# RMR setup
RUN mkdir -p /opt/route/
COPY test_route.rt /opt/route/test_route.rt
-COPY --from=nexus3.o-ran-sc.org:10004/bldr-alpine3-go:1-rmr1.13.1 /usr/local/lib64/libnng.so /usr/local/lib64/libnng.so
-COPY --from=nexus3.o-ran-sc.org:10004/bldr-alpine3-go:1-rmr1.13.1 /usr/local/lib64/librmr_nng.so /usr/local/lib64/librmr_nng.so
+COPY --from=nexus3.o-ran-sc.org:10004/bldr-alpine3-go:2-rmr1.13.1 /usr/local/lib64/libnng.so /usr/local/lib64/libnng.so
+COPY --from=nexus3.o-ran-sc.org:10004/bldr-alpine3-go:2-rmr1.13.1 /usr/local/lib64/librmr_nng.so /usr/local/lib64/librmr_nng.so
ENV LD_LIBRARY_PATH /usr/local/lib/:/usr/local/lib64
ENV RMR_SEED_RT /opt/route/test_route.rt
setup(
name="ricxappframe",
- version="0.4.0",
+ version="0.4.1",
packages=find_packages(exclude=["tests.*", "tests"]),
author="Tommy Carpenter",
description="Xapp framework for python",
"Development Status :: 4 - Beta",
"Intended Audience :: Telecommunications Industry",
"Programming Language :: Python :: 3",
- "Programming Language :: Python :: 3.7",
"License :: OSI Approved :: Apache Software License",
"Operating System :: POSIX :: Linux",
"Topic :: Communications",
minversion = 2.0
[testenv:code]
-basepython = python3.7
+basepython = python3.8
deps=
pytest
coverage
coverage xml -i
[testenv:flake8]
-basepython = python3.7
+basepython = python3.8
skip_install = true
deps = flake8
commands = flake8 setup.py ricxappframe tests
[testenv:docs]
whitelist_externals = echo
skipsdist = true
-basepython = python3.7
+basepython = python3.8
deps =
sphinx
sphinx-rtd-theme
[testenv:docs-linkcheck]
skipsdist = true
-basepython = python3.7
+basepython = python3.8
deps = sphinx
sphinx-rtd-theme
sphinxcontrib-httpdomain